Henrique Cassol Leal, graduate student in the Department of Philosophy, is presenting at the Syracuse University Graduate Philosophy Conference, March 1-2. His paper topic is "Against Reasons Factualism."

Cassol Leal earned his BA from the Federal University of Rio Grande do Sul (UFRGS), Brazil, and his MA from the University of Missouri St. Louis (UMSL). His primary interests lie in metaethics, philosophy of action, and epistemology, especially when these areas intersect with concepts such as reasons, justification, normativity, and agency. Additionally, he maintains secondary interests in concepts and self-knowledge.
